First Dental Home training
Information posted June 14, 2008: First Dental Home is a legislatively supported dental initiative aimed at improving the oral health of children from 6 through 35 months of age who are enrolled in Medicaid/Texas Health Steps (THSteps), the Children with Special Health Care Needs (CSHCN) Services Program, or the STAR Health foster care program. The goal of the initiative is to begin preventive dental services for very young children to decrease the occurrence of early childhood caries and to provide simple and consistent oral health messages to parents and caregivers.

Dentists who would like to participate in this program must complete the First Dental Home training and certification.

Federally Qualified Health Centers (FQHCs) may also participate in First Dental Home. FQHCs that complete the training will be certified at the facility level. FQHC providers that bill THSteps will follow the standard FQHC claim submission process. The standard encounter reimbursement rate will apply.

Information about the locations and dates of First Dental Home training for THSteps pediatric and general dental providers is available on the Department of State Health Services (DSHS) Oral Health Program web page at www.dshs.state.tx.us/dental/firstdentalhomeTraining.shtm .
